Best 75605 Texas Public Charter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there is 1 public charter school serving 600 students in 75605, TX.
The top ranked public charter school in 75605, TX is Judson Steam Academy.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public charter school in zipcode 75605 have an average math proficiency score of 48% (versus the Texas public charter school average of 35%), and reading proficiency score of 54% (versus the 49% statewide average). Charter schools in 75605, TX have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Texas public charter schools.
Minority enrollment is 72%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Texas public charter school average of 88% (majority Hispanic).
